Guest in this episode is Karine Hindrix from UCL Leuven/Limburg. The concept uses in the course (invented) is: Diversity-proactive attitudeOther authors who influenced Karine's teaching and thinking the last five years: Sarah Ahmed, Catherine Denial (a pedagogy of kindness), Christopher Emdin.
